Modelling the spectral characteristics of 1.5–1.6 μm high-power asymmetric-waveguide single-mode laser diodes

V. D. Kurnosov, K. V. Kurnosov

Polyus Research and Development Institute named after M. F. Stel'makh, Moscow

Abstract: Spectral characteristics of high-power single-mode laser diodes with a radiation wavelength of 1.5–1.6 μm are simulated with allowance for nonlinear losses. A satisfactory agreement between the calculation and experimental results as applied to the dependence of the wavelength and radiation spectrum width on the laser pump current is demonstrated. The effect of thermal resistance of a laser diode on the active region heating, spectrum width, and radiation wavelength is considered.
